site stats

Function for bubble sort

WebJul 3, 2024 · Recursive functions are no different than normal Python functions in how they return values, all the recursive calls to bubbleSort are getting thrown away because you aren't accessing the result. – user3483203 Jul 3, 2024 at 3:58 WebBub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that …

How to sort an array in Bash - Stack Overflow

WebJul 9, 2024 · sort sorted= ($ (...)) unset IFS First, the IFS=$'\n' This is an important part of our operation that affects the outcome of 2 and 5 in the following way: Given: "$ {array [*]}" expands to every element delimited by the first character of IFS sorted= () creates elements by splitting on every character of IFS WebApr 4, 2024 · Bubble sort is comparatively slower algorithm. Poor efficiency for large elements of array. 2. Selection Sort Selection sort selects i-th smallest element and places at i-th position. This algorithm divides the array into two parts: sorted (left) and unsorted (right) subarray. gravity-x prototype car https://delozierfamily.net

JavaScript Bubble Sort: : A Step-By-Step Guide Career Karma

WebSorting algorithms are pivotal functions that often reduce the complexity of a problem. In this tutorial we help you understand the sorting algorithms Bubble... WebBubble sort is a simple sorting algorithm. This sorting algorithm is comparison-based algorithm in which each pair of adjacent elements is compared and the elements are swapped if they are not in order. This algorithm is not suitable for large data sets as its average and worst case complexity are of Ο (n 2) where n is the number of items. WebMar 19, 2024 · Bubble Sort Algorithm is the simplest sorting algorithm that works by … gravity x rutherford time

Bubble Sort C Programming Example - YouTube

Category:Bubble Sort Algorithm – Iterative & Recursive C, Java, Python

Tags:Function for bubble sort

Function for bubble sort

algorithm - Javascript: Bubble Sort - Stack Overflow

Web#shorts#coding#computer#c-program#ddugu#pretical WebTranscribed Image Text: Write a program that obtains the execution time of four different sort functions (Insertion, Bubble, Merge, and Quick). Ask the user how many integers they would like sorted. After each sort is complete print out the number of integers sorted and the execution time of each sort. Execution time can be generated using the ...

Function for bubble sort

Did you know?

WebIn this video I learn you how to write program in C language to sort ARRAY Element or how to write program forbubble sorting using function how to write c pr... WebFeb 19, 2024 · By using void * as data type, you make the bubble sort algorithm indpendent of the data to be sorted and the compare function says how to compare two elements. However, the data to be sorted must be an array of pointers so the bubble only needs to swap pointers and not whole structures as it doesn't know their size. Share Follow

WebMay 22, 2024 · This is vital to how bubble sort functions because as the algorithm processes data, it needs all of it to exist in one chunk; if this algorithm were external, it would result in even worse ... WebJan 29, 2024 · Bubble sorting is a sorting algorithm where we check two elements and swap them at their correct positions. 2. Its Time complexity in the Best case is O (N^2) Its Time complexity in the Best case is O (N) 3. Selection sort performs minimum number of swaps to sort the array. Bubble sort performs maximum number of swaps to sort the …

WebJun 3, 2024 · Bubble Sort is the simplest sorting algorithm that repeatedly steps through … WebThe space complexity of Bubble Sort is O(1), which means that the algorithm uses a constant amount of extra space to perform the sort. Bubble Sort does not require any additional memory allocations, and all sorting is performed in-place, meaning that the original array is modified directly. Implementation of Bubble Sort. Normal function …

WebBubble sort is a stable, in-place sorting algorithm named for smaller or larger elements “bubble” to the top of the list. Although the algorithm is simple, it is too slow and impractical for most problems even compared to insertion sort, and is not recommended for large input.

WebFeb 8, 2013 · It is not Bubble sort. From wikipedia: "The algorithm starts at the beginning of the data set. It compares the first two elements, and if the first is greater than the second, it swaps them. It continues doing this for each pair of adjacent elements to … chocolate dipped ginger cookiesWebFeb 20, 2024 · The bubble sort algorithm is a reliable sorting algorithm. This algorithm … gravity x the sandboxWebOct 19, 2013 · Learn more about slection sort, bubble sort, sorting, swaps At the end I have to write a program that compares the three sorting methods I am using extra output C(number of comparisons) and S(number of swaps) to facilitate the comparison. gravity xsiteWebMar 31, 2024 · Bubble Sort is the simplest sorting algorithm that works by repeatedly swapping the adjacent elements if they are in the wrong order. This algorithm is not suitable for large data sets as its average and worst-case time complexity is quite high. Advantages of Quick Sort: It is a divide-and-conquer algorithm that makes it easier … Insertion sort is a simple sorting algorithm that works similar to the way you sort … Selection sort is a simple and efficient sorting algorithm that works by … gravity x thorntonWebApr 12, 2024 · bubble sort is the simplest sorting techniques reapetadly swaping of adjcent element if they are in wrong order it is not suitable for large data set input : arr [] ={6,3,0,2} First Pass: Bubble sort starts with very first two elements, comparing them to … chocolate dipped heart cookiesWebNov 3, 2024 · function Sort-Bubble { [CmdletBinding ()] param ( [Parameter (Mandatory = $true, Position = 0)] [array]$Array, [switch]$Descending ) $n = $Array.Count $order = if ($Descending) { 'Descending' } else { 'Ascending' } Write-Verbose "Start sorting $n elements in $order order" for ($i = 1; $i -lt $n; $i++) { for ($j = 0; $j -lt ($n - $i); $j++) { … gravity xscape castlefordWebJun 13, 2024 · Bubble Sort is the simplest sorting algorithm that works by repeatedly swapping the adjacent elements if they are in wrong order. Java Java Time Complexity: O (n 2) Auxiliary Space: O (1) Please refer complete article on Bubble Sort for more details! 9. 10. Sorting Algorithms Visualization : Bubble Sort Next Bubble Sort Algorithm chocolate dipped ice cream bars